Femtosecond Laser Approval Announced

A new approval for our existing Bausch & Lomb Victus Laser translates to our ability to offer patients the very latest in technology.  B&L announced yesterday that their femtosecond laser is now approved for ‘lens fragmentation,’ which is a step in cataract surgery that was previous performed manually by the surgeon.  The entire press release is here.
